The Bada Purer 3.3SE has 145 watts per channel class A/B mode driven by four 12AU7 tubes in the
preamp section. An Alps volume control, extra strength aluminum and steel chassis, remote control,
record out, 3 single ended inputs and one true balanced input. The robustness of the amp and build
quality can be seen from the pictures. The amp is a true dual mono design with 2 toroidal
transformers that supply power to the output transistors.
In addition to being a very well built and well sounding amp, the Bada Purer 3.3SE supports two
modes of class “A” operation that can be set via front panel switches. The modes are class “A” up to
10 watts then switch over to 160 watts A/B and up to 30 watts class “A” then switch over to 145 watts
A/B. The resulting flexibility allows you to change the sound characteristics of the amp to suit your
speaker selection / room characteristics. The more Class A, the more sweeter the sound during low
passages going to large crescendos and breathtaking dynamics in class A/B mode. More >>

Specifications
Power output:
A1 10W+10W (8 ohms), 20W (4 Ohms),
A2 30W+30W (8 ohms), 60W (4 ohms)
AB 145W+145W (8 ohms), 280,(4 Ohms)
The 3.3 SE is certified for 2 ohm loads
THD: <=0.05%
Frequency Response: 5Hz-80kHz (-3dB)
S/N: >=95dB
Power supply:AC120V/60Hz

Scoreboard
Bass: Solid and pretty neutral, good but not really spectacular. Mids:. Transparent, coherent and precise, yet not etchy or grainy Highs: Extended with air
around symbols, triangles- not gritty. Dynamics: Outstanding. Slams music at you when it needs to, dead quiet when it needs to be. Air around instruments:
Superb, spooky life like rendition of some images in sound stage Body and Weight: Excellent, makes vocalists come out of the speaker and stand in the
sound stage. Warm/Cold: Slightly warm. Imaging / Sound Stage: Could be better on front / back depth where it tends to narrow. Resolution / Detail: Above
average. Value: An excellent choice for the money. Although it sounds more tube-like than solid state. If you are looking for pure solid state, there are better
choices.
